What does it mean if a URL is categorized by WebFilter as "Pending"?

When a URL is categorized by WebFilter as "Pending," it signifies that the background categorization process is actively being performed in WebPulse. This means that the system is currently analyzing the URL to determine its appropriate category based on various factors such as content, relevance, and security. The "Pending" status indicates that while the URL has not yet been categorized definitively, it is undergoing scrutiny to ensure that users receive the most appropriate and safe browsing experience.

In the context of web filtering, timely categorization is essential for maintaining up-to-date security and access control measures, and "Pending" alerts administrators and users that the system is in the process of making evaluation decisions. Proper URL categorization is vital to effectively block harmful sites or allow access to legitimate content, which is why this status is important to understand.
